
Estimator, HVAC/Plumbing

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in Philippines.
• Analyze and extract pertinent measurements and specifications from architectural and mechanical drawings provided by clients.
• Convert technical drawings into comprehensive insulation requirements and enter them into pricing tools like Excel or proprietary estimating software, specifically focusing on pipe insulation.
• Utilize PlanSwift or AutoCAD to effectively perform take-offs and prepare documentation necessary for pricing and quoting.
• Assemble quotes in PDF format, ensuring precision, risk management, and proper tagging before internal approval and client submission.
• Validate estimates for accuracy, taking into account project type, timelines, internal capabilities, and market conditions.
• Collaborate with project and operations teams to clarify project scope, ensure feasibility, and assist with tender follow-ups as required.
• Keep updated on market trends and pricing fluctuations that could impact insulation cost structures and competitiveness in tenders.
• Offer suggestions to enhance estimation processes and tools as the business expands, particularly in the New Zealand market.
• Perform other duties relevant to the position as they arise.
• Proficiency in using PlanSwift or AutoCAD is essential.
• Demonstrated estimating experience in the construction or mechanical services sector; experience in plumbing or HVAC estimating is highly preferred.
• A B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ering or Civil Engineering is required.
• Capability to commence work immediately with minimal training or supervision.
• Strong attention to detail and the ability to identify errors or omissions in technical drawings and estimates.
• Proficient in Excel, PDF editing, and document formatting for professional quote submissions.
• Excellent written and verbal communication skills for collaboration with internal teams and client interactions.
• Familiarity with various insulation materials, mechanical insulation systems, and their applications in commercial and industrial projects is advantageous.
• A working knowledge of relevant building codes, insulation standards, and compliance regulations in New Zealand and Australia is a plus.
